A leading tech company is seeking a Strategic Partner Director to drive key partnerships across Europe. The ideal candidate has over 10 years of experience in building cloud technology partnerships and possesses strong leadership skills to influence C-suite stakeholders.
Responsibilities include:
- Defining partnership strategies
- Leading sales initiatives
- Co-developing solutions to meet sovereignty challenges
The position offers a competitive salary and the opportunity to work in a dynamic environment in London or Stockholm.
